1、用document.getElementById().value取到输入框里的股票代码,拼接到url。
2、注意ajax默认是异步请求,需要把async属性设为false。
3、请求成功前,浏览器会运行后面的脚本,用户也能进行其他操作,同步请求会在请求成功前锁住浏览器,直到请求成功后再向下运行。
4、必须等待请求到的数据才能进行后续步骤,固设置为同步请求。
5、新浪提供的这个接口会返回信息,用split(’~’)将字符串分段为数组,取message[3],第四段数据赋值给全局变量date。
6、最后,让这些功能函数在点击查询后定时调用。
<style>
.clearfix::after {
display: block
content: ""
clear: both
}
ul,
li {
list-style: none
}
.nav>li {
float: left
margin: 0 10px
}
.nav>li ul {
display: none
}
</style>
</head>
<body>
<ul class="nav clearfix">
<li>
<a href="">微博</a>
<ul>
<li>私信</li>
<li>评论</li>
<li>@我</li>
</ul>
</li>
<li>
<a href="">微博</a>
<ul>
<li>私信</li>
<li>评论</li>
<li>@我</li>
</ul>
</li>
<li>
<a href="">微博</a>
<ul>
<li>私信</li>
<li>评论</li>
<li>@我</li>
</ul>
</li>
<li>
<a href="">微博</a>
<ul>
<li>私信</li>
<li>评论</li>
<li>@我</li>
</ul>
</li>
</ul>
<script>
//案例分析:导航栏里面的li都要有鼠标经过效果 所以需要循环注册鼠标事件
//核心原理:当鼠标经过li里面的第二个孩子ul显示 当鼠标离开 ul隐藏
var nav = document.querySelector('.nav')
var lis = nav.children
for (var i = 0 i < lis.length i++) {
lis[i].onmouseover = function() {
this.children[1].style.display = 'block'
}
lis[i].onmouseout = function() {
this.children[1].style.display = 'none'
}
}
</script>
k线图又称阴阳烛图。阳烛表示该时段中收盘价高于开盘价,阴烛表示收盘价低于开盘价,烛顶和烛底反映该时段中的最高、最低价。根据开盘价、收盘价、最高价以及最低价之间的不同情况,阴线和阳线会呈现不同的形态。而k线图最重要的参考指标是均线系统,它是进行股市操作最重要的参考指标,以每天的前九天和当天共十天的收盘价取算术平均值,再以若干天的这种算术平均值而连结的曲线就是十日均线。同样,有十分钟均线、十小时均线、还有以周、月、年等不同的时间单位作成的各种均线。通常10个时间单位的均线统称为10均线。20均线就是20个时间单位的均线,,其它都是同样的意思。以上是常见的做法。还有人取每天的平均价,还有的取均权平均值等等,做法不一。K线图中常标以MA5、MA10、。